Контрольные задания > Мирон написал свой первый код для исполнителя Черепаха, но программа выдала ошибку. Какая команда является верной?
1 использовать Черепаха
2 алг
3 нач
4 . вверх (10)
5 . вправо (90)
6 кон
Выберите верный ответ.
в верх
на верх
вперед
вперёд
Вопрос:
Мирон написал свой первый код для исполнителя Черепаха, но программа выдала ошибку. Какая команда является верной?
1 использовать Черепаха
2 алг
3 нач
4 . вверх (10)
5 . вправо (90)
6 кон
Выберите верный ответ.
в верх
на верх
вперед
вперёд
Правильный вариант ответа: вперед.
**Объяснение:**
В данном задании представлена программа для исполнителя «Черепаха». Черепаха – это исполнитель, который может перемещаться по экрану, оставляя за собой след. Команды для Черепахи управляют ее движением и поворотом.
Рассмотрим код построчно:
* **1 строка: `использовать Черепаха`** – указывает, что используется исполнитель Черепаха.
* **2 строка: `алг`** – начало алгоритма.
* **3 строка: `нач`** – начало выполнения команд.
* **4 строка: `. вверх (10)`** – команда пытается поднять перо на 10 пикселей вверх. В синтаксисе этого языка программирования команда для перемещения пера вверх не существует, есть команда 'вперед', для рисования, и поднятия/опускания пера.
* **5 строка: `. вправо (90)`** – команда поворачивает Черепаху на 90 градусов вправо, что является верной командой.
* **6 строка: `кон`** – конец выполнения команд.
Ошибка в программе заключается в неправильной команде **`вверх (10)`**. Для перемещения Черепахи вперед, даже если перо поднято, используется команда **`вперед`**. Команда "в верх" и "на верх" не является допустимым вариантом.
Следовательно, верная команда должна быть **`вперед`**, если мы хотим, чтобы черепаха передвинулась вперед (вверх в данном случае) на 10 пикселей. Либо, если мы хотим только поднять перо, тогда это отдельная команда 'поднять перо'.
Поэтому, правильным ответом является **вперед**.